The Complexity of the Ram 1500 Airbag System

The Dodge Ram 1500 utilizes an intricate network of sensing units and inflatable modules developed to secure occupants from numerous angles. Depending on the year and trim level (such as the Tradesman, Big Horn, or Laramie), the truck may be geared up with as much as six or 8 various air bag units.

Main Airbag Components

When searching an online store, it is necessary to determine which specific element requires replacement. The system is not simply the bags themselves, but a synchronized community of hardware:

  1. Driver-Side Airbag: Located within the steering wheel hub.
  2. Passenger-Side Airbag: Housed in the control panel above the glove compartment.
  3. Side Curtain Airbags: Mounted in the roofing rails to safeguard the head throughout side effects or rollovers.
  4. Seat-Mounted Side Airbags: Designed to safeguard the torso, these are integrated into the external edge of the front seats.
  5. Knee Airbags: (Found in newer models) Located under the steering column to avoid lower-body injuries.
  6. Effect Sensors: Strategically put in the front bumper and side doors to discover quick deceleration.
  7. Airbag Control Module (ACM): The "brain" of the system that chooses when to release the bags.

Secret Signs You Need to Visit an Online Airbag Store

It is a common misconception that airbags just require attention after a deployment.  click here  of situations require the purchase of new components to ensure the truck stays safe to drive.

The SRS Warning Light

If the "Airbag" or "SRS" icon lights up on the Ram 1500 dashboard, the system has detected a fault. This could be due to a malfunctioning clock spring in the steering wheel, a broken effect sensing unit, or an abject wiring harness. Neglecting this light suggests the airbags might not release during a crash.

Post-Collision Restoration

Even if the airbags did not release in a small fender bender, insurance coverage or mechanical assessments might reveal that the effect sensors have actually been "tripped" or the safety belt pretensioners have actually locked. These products must be replaced to reset the system.

Water Damage

Flood-damaged trucks typically suffer from corroded Airbag Control Modules. Considering that the module is often situated on the floorboard or under the center console, wetness can render it useless.


Essential Parts Checklist for Ram 1500 Safety Systems

When reconstructing a crashed Ram 1500, you hardly ever need simply the airbag itself. A trusted online shop will use "Airbag Kits" that include the following:

  • Clock Springs: The electrical port that allows the steering wheel to turn while maintaining a connection to the chauffeur's air bag.
  • Dash Covers: If the passenger airbag deployed, the original dashboard is typically ripped and needs a replacement skin or assembly.
  • Seat Belt Pretensioners: These pull the safety belt tight during an impact. Once fired, they are one-time-use items.
  • Effect Sensors: Front and side sensors that need to be changed to make sure the system can identify future effects accurately.

What to Look for in a Reputable Online Store

Not all online parts sellers are created equal. Because airbags are explosive gadgets and crucial safety components, purchasers need to be diligent.

  • VIN Verification: The shop needs to require or use a VIN check to ensure part compatibility.
  • Return Policy: Avoid stores that have "Final Sale" policies on security equipment. You need the flexibility to return a part if it doesn't match your specific harness.
  • Secure Shipping: Airbags consist of chemical propellants and are categorized as "Hazardous Materials" (Hazmat) for shipping. A legitimate store will follow DOT regulations for shipping canisters.
  • Item Photos: Look for shops that provide high-resolution pictures of the real part or the specific connectors, instead of generic stock images.

Safety and Installation Disclaimer

While buying parts online is a clever method to save money, air bag setup is not a DIY task for the typical tinkerer. Airbags are deployed by little explosive charges. Fixed electricity or incorrect handling can trigger a release, resulting in extreme injury or death. It is extremely recommended that parts bought online be installed by a licensed ASE technician or a specialized SRS mechanic.

3. How do I understand if the airbag I'm purchasing is impacted by the Takata recall?

Reputable online shops will screen their inventory versus NHTSA recall lists. You can also run the part number through the Mopar or NHTSA recall database before acquiring.

4. Will a 2018 Ram 1500 air bag fit a 2022 model?

No. The 2018 model (DS) and the 2022 design (DT) belong to various generations with various interior designs and electrical architectures. Always utilize your VIN to verify fitment.

5. What is an air bag clock spring?

The clock spring is a spiral-wound electrical connector situated behind the guiding wheel. It enables the motorist's airbag to stay connected to the SRS system while the guiding wheel is being turned. It is a common point of failure in older Ram trucks.
